Gmina Przesmyki is a rural gmina (administrative district) in Siedlce County, Masovian Voivodeship, in east-central Poland. Its seat is the village of Przesmyki, which lies approximately north-east of Siedlce and east of Warsaw.
The gmina covers an area of , and as of 2006 its total population is 3,694 (3,414 in 2014).

Gmina Przesmyki is bordered by the gminas of Korczew, à Âosice, Mordy, Paprotnia and Platerów.
